I have that running between two of my places (call them pi1=main and pi2=remote). The pi2 is establishing a SSH tunnel (with PKI) to pi1 so I have a secured link and then pi2 offers port forwarding of 9000 and 3483 to the LMS server on pi1. So when I'm on the network of pi2, I manually make the SB point to pi2, telling them it's running a LMS server and they then believe they talk to a LMS connected to pi2 but in fact they talk to server on pi1. It works, but it's complicated to setup ;) LMS 7.7, 7.8 and 7.9 - 5xRadio, 3xBoom, 4xDuet, 1xTouch, 1 SB2.
